finance thru ford motor credit than refi thru a a bank or credit union at a better rate and if the dealer gives you any b.s. about waiting a couple of months its bull and ask dealer to show you of a copy of the invoice of the truck price the truck out on kelley blue book or edmunds.com . if you belong to costco or sams club they have a good auto buying service GOOD luck.
